Abstract:Electron cyclotron resonance (ECR) plasmas produced by radio frequency (RF) waves were investigated for wall conditioning, with a toroidal field of 0.066-0.088 T in the HT-7 superconducting tokamak. Effective wall conditioning was obtained. The influences of toroidal magnetic field, radio frequency (RF) powers, pressures and working gas species on removal rates have been investigated by the partial pressures of the relevant gases.
